WebNov 10, 2024 · The cerebral cortex is a highly convoluted gray matter structure consisting of many gyri and sulci. The lobes of the cerebrum are actually divisions of the cerebral cortex based on the locations of the major gyri and sulci. The cerebral cortex is divided into six lobes: the frontal, temporal, parietal, occipital , insular and limbic lobes.
WebAnatomically, the fusiform gyrus is the largest macro-anatomical structure within the ventral temporal cortex, which mainly includes structures involved in high-level vision. [5] [6] The term fusiform gyrus (lit. "spindle-shaped convolution") refers to the fact that the shape of the gyrus is wider at its centre than at its ends. WebThe occipital lobe is one of the four major lobes of the cerebral cortex in the brain of mammals.The name derives from its position at the back of the head, from the Latin ob, 'behind', and caput, 'head'.. The occipital lobe is the visual processing center of the mammalian brain containing most of the anatomical region of the visual cortex.
